Nutritional status in advanced pancreatic cancer

Mariia A. Kiriukova,
Dmitry S. Bordin,
Liudmila G. Zhukova
et al.

Abstract: Background. Exocrine pancreatic insufficiency (EPI) occurs in most patients with advanced pancreatic cancer (PC) and even more often when a tumor is localized in the head of the pancreas. However, insufficient attention is paid to the diagnosis of EPI and assessment of nutritional status, which negatively affects the results of treatment. Materials and methods.
